In March 2009, Japan will be gettingFinal Fantasy VII: Advent Children Complete, a Blu-Ray release of the film. This new cut of the CG-animated film will feature a bevy of material that was left out of the original which will considerably increase the film’s running time. If we’re lucky, the plot might be in there somewhere.

Also included in the package is a second Blu-Ray disc with a PS3 demo ofFinal Fantasy XIIIwith a longer estimated length than the film it comes with. Running in excess of two hours, the demo will give players a glimpse of the story’s beginning. Famitsu released some other sparse details regarding it in their latest issue, including some very vague character minutae. No word on whether the “complete”Advent Childrenwill be leaving Japan’s borders yet, let alone if it would include this demo should that happen.
